City Platform as a Service Integrated and Open · Internet of Things To provide an urban data...

16
City Platform as a Service – Integrated and Open Project Overview Antonio Skarmeta (OdinS) 7th EU-Japan Symposium, Vienna December 3, 2018

Transcript of City Platform as a Service Integrated and Open · Internet of Things To provide an urban data...

Page 1: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

City Platform as a Service – Integrated and Open

Project Overview

Antonio Skarmeta (OdinS)

7th EU-Japan Symposium,

Vienna December 3, 2018

Page 2: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

CPaaS.io Mission

Januar 2017 CPaaS.io - Consortium Confidential 2

Smart City

InnovationInternet of

Things

To provide an urban data infrastructure to enable innovation in smart cities

Joining forces of EU and Japan to make both regions globally more competitive

Page 3: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Objectives

Januar 2017 CPaaS.io - Consortium Confidential 3

1. Develop an Open Social City Platform

2. Deploy the City Platform as a Service Solution

3. Empower the citizen to her data

4. Validate the platform with use cases providing public value

5. Develop blue prints for the adaptation and transfer of solutions to other cities

6. Create impact in cities

Page 4: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Overview

21.11.2018 CPaaS.io - Consortium Confidential 4

WP 7: Impact Generation

WP 3: Platform Architecture

WP 4: Cloud & Edge Programming

WP 5: Citizen Empowerment for Data Privacy

WP 6: Holistic Data Management & Governance

WP 8: Project Management

WP 2: Use Cases & Trials

WP 1: Ethics Requirements

Page 5: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Main Achievements per WP

WP 2 Platform use for real integrated and federated use cases

WP 3 Layered model for platform instantiation; federation & interoperability

WP 4 Validation of edge programming model with use cases

WP 5 User now in control of her data PDS

WP 6 Privacy support mechanisms & inital data quality model

WP 7 Publication, events, standards and impact in cities

21.11.2018 CPaaS.io - Consortium Confidential 5

Page 6: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

IoT Resource Layer

IoT Data & Ingestion Layer

Virtual Entity Layer

Semantic Data & Integration Layer

Knowledge Layer

SMART CITY Services Layer

Security & Privacy Pillar

Platform Management ,

Federation and Operation

Pillar

FogFlow

KeyRock

NGSI to RDF mapper

XACML

Capability Manager

DeploymentTool

LoRaWAN to NGSI bridge

Existing components

New/enhanced components

IoT Agent

SPARQL App Developer

CP-ABE

Device

FIWARE App Developer

PEP-Proxy

IoT Discovery

LoRa Device

SPARQL Agent

KAT Toolkit

IoT Broker

Context Broker

IoT KnowledgeServer

Device API

SPARQL

NGSI10

NGSI9

KnowledgeServer API

NGSI10

NGSI9

NGSI10

SPARQL

NGSI10

NGSI10

NGSI9NGSI10

CapabilityAPI

IdM API

XACML

EncryptionAPI

Main Results

Additional functionality,

components & views

21.11.2018 CPaaS.io - Consortium Confidential 6

Architecture &

PlatformFederation & additional use

cases (public transportation,

smart parking)

Use Cases

Collaboration with cities

City Impact

Platform completed

now used for federation and city use cases

Page 7: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

System Architectureu2- and FIWARE- based unified Instantiation Views

21.09.2018 CPaaS.io - Consortium Confidential 7

IoT Resource Layer

IoT Data & Ingestion Layer

Virtual Entity Layer

Semantic Data & Integration Layer

Knowledge Layer

SMART CITY Services Layer

Security & Privacy Pillar

Platform Management ,

Federation and Operation

Pillar

FogFlow

KeyRock

NGSI to RDF mapper

XACML

Capability Manager

DeploymentTool

LoRaWAN to NGSI bridge

Existing components

New/enhanced components

IoT Agent

SPARQL App Developer

CP-ABE

Device

FIWARE App Developer

PEP-Proxy

IoT Discovery

LoRa Device

SPARQL Agent

KAT Toolkit

IoT Broker

Context Broker

IoT KnowledgeServer

Device API

SPARQL

NGSI10

NGSI9

KnowledgeServer API

NGSI10

NGSI9

NGSI10

SPARQL

NGSI10

NGSI10

NGSI9NGSI10

CapabilityAPI

IdM API

XACML

EncryptionAPI

STH Comet

NGSI10

u2-based FIWARE -based

Light-

Weight

Device

Manager

Page 8: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Waterproof

• LoRaWAN NGSI-10 bridge with enriched data

• Close development with Polderdak.➢ Build mapping system for the a wide range of

devices.

➢ Integrate with Particle cloud.

• Scalable and distributed architecture.➢ Use docker

➢ FogFlow compatible

• Cross weather forecast and real-time data in analytics.

21.09.2018 CPaaS.io - Consortium Confidential 8

Page 9: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Smart Building

21.09.2018 CPaaS.io - Consortium Confidential 9

FIWARE-basedPlatform (EU)

u2-based Platform (JP)

EU Connector

JP Connector

RETRIEVE INFO FROM EU

RETRIEVE INFO FROM JP

Integration view example in the EU side platformIntegration data view example in the JP side platform

sensor data from EU-side sensor data from JP-side

sensor data from JP-side

sensor data from EU-side

Integration dashboard viewin the JP side platform

Page 10: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Digital Signage Service

CPaaS.io - Consortium Confidential 1021.09.2018

Page 11: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Personal Data Storage Integration

21.11.2018 CPaaS.io - Consortium Confidential 11

Page 12: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

City Stakeholder Group Workshop I

• 1st workshop was held on Dec. 14, 2017 during the TRON Symposium in Tokyo

• Participants from Amsterdam, Sapporo, Zürich,

Tokyo, Murcia and Yokosuka

• Held as an open session

• Dissemination to a larger audience

• Individual city presentations

• Panel discussion

• Questionnaire to city stakeholders

• Opportunity to exchange experiences and

ideas

• Simultaneous translators (Japanese/English) available

21.09.2018 CPaaS.io - Consortium Confidential 12

Page 13: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

City Stakeholder Group Workshop II

• Joint Workshop on IoT for Smart Cities & Communities Platform Convergence (IOT4SCC) at IoT Week in Bilbao, Spain on June 6-7

• CPaaS.io participants from Amsterdam, Murcia and Zurich

• Results and findings on co-creation, regulation and tenders, identity mgmt., open data, data sharing, IoT devices, API re-use and semantic interoperability

• Meetings with Japanese Cities

• Sapporo (Jan-Feb): open data and additional field experiments

• Yokosuka (March): emergency medical care

• Kochi (June): solve regional issues using IoT technology

• Takamatsu (May): progress of IoT and FIWARE in Japan

21.09.2018 CPaaS.io - Consortium Confidential 13

Page 14: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Impact

• FogFlow announced as new Generic Enabler in

FIWARE (Nov. 2017)

• Two cities In Japan, Takamatsu And Kakogawa,

now moving forward with FIWARE (Mar. 2018)

• NEC-Murcia Agreement for Smart City Innovation

Center

• Heidelberg Platfrom: Digital Hub Heidelberg

• FIWARE-based Services

for citizens

21.09.2018 CPaaS.io - Consortium Confidential 14

Page 15: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Future trends and research topic

21.09.2018 CPaaS.io - Consortium Confidential 15

• Trends▪ Move from Smart to Resilient Cities: How can cities become better prepared both

regarding chronic stress (pollution, social cohesion, crime, ageing etc.) as well as

acute shocks (natural disasters, terrorism, cyber-attacks etc.)? How can ICT help?

What else is needed regarding urban processes, governance etc.

▪ How can the transfer of Smart City solutions be further facilitated, both technology-

wise as well as process-wise?

▪ Use of co-creation and design thinking approaches for idea generation and solution

development.

• Research▪ Interoperability at different layers between different technology platforms

▪ How to handle personal data – privacy preserving on deman, honoring legislation

like GDPR in Europe, without losing the potential value that is in the data – and

simplifying the life of people in the global economy.

▪ 5G and Smart city services deployment: slicing virtualization and QoE

Page 16: City Platform as a Service Integrated and Open · Internet of Things To provide an urban data infrastructure ... KAT Toolkit IoT Broker Context Broker IoT Knowledge Server Device

Gracias Mulțumesc 謝謝 Paldies Eskerrik asko Dziękuję Mahalo תודה Go raibh maith agat спасибо Grazzi आभारी

Xin cảm ơn 감사합니다 நன்றி Köszönöm مرسي Ndiyabulela Grazia Tak Благодаря Aitäh Terima kasih Děkuji

Asante Diolch شكرا Takk Ďakujem Gràcies Kiitos Obrigado Teşekkür ederim Ngiyabonga Þakka þér Grazas

Tapadh leibh ขอบคุณ Faleminderit Ačiū Danke Merci Grazie Hvala Ευχαριστώ Dankon Tack Dank je Grazcha

Thank You

ありがとうThis document has been produced in the context of the CPaaS.io project which is jointly funded by the European

Commission (grant agreement n° 723076) and NICT from Japan (management number 18302). All information provided

in this document is provided "as is" and no guarantee or warranty is given that the information is fit for any particular

purpose. The user thereof uses the information at its sole risk and liability. For the avoidance of all doubts, the European

Commission and NICT have no liability in respect of this document, which is merely representing the view of the project

consortium. This document is subject to change without notice.

21.11.2018 CPaaS.io - Consortium Confidential 16